Our county changed the way we could link directly to a parcel in the auditor's database from flex. Before I was able to simply add the parcel pin as a suffix to the url...no longer. I'd like to pass the PIN attribute value from the flex viewer directly to their new .asp page.

http://fiscalofficer.cuyahogacounty.us/AuditorApps/real-property/REPI/srch_results_Response.asp?parc...
doesn't work (but has the same parameters as in the POST).  My assumption is that they only allow POST, and not GET.  I would recommend contacting the county people in charge of that web site.
